COLLEGE ROUNDUP : Anteaters Second in a Four-Team UCI Track Meet
UC Irvine’s Mike Morales won three events to lead the Anteaters to a second-place finish in the UCI four-team track meet Saturday.
Morales won the shotput with a personal best of 56 feet 6 3/4 inches, the hammer throw with a toss of 204-5 and the discus at 165-4.
Brigham Young University won the men’s and women’s titles. The Cougars won the men’s meet with 79 points, followed by Irvine (69 1/2), San Diego State (58 1/2) and Cal Poly Pomona (9). In the women’s competition, BYU scored 57 points, San Diego State (49), USC (47) and Irvine (32).
Irvine freshman Marieke Vellman leaped 18-11 1/2 in the long jump to remain undefeated in the event. Irvine junior Buffy Rabbitt won the 1,500 meters in 4:27.69 and finished third in the 800 in 2:15.11.
In California Collegiate Athletic Assn. softball:
Chapman 0-5, UC Riverside 6-4 (second game 12 innings)--Julia Webb singled with the bases loaded and two outs in the 12th to lead host Chapman (30-11, 4-6) in the second game. Carolyn Fish had three hits and scored three runs, Sandy Olivas had four hits and Shelly Mahon (9-2) went the distance for Chapman in the second game. Laura Fay gave up eight hits and two walks, but earned the victory for Riverside (3-3 in conference) in the first game.
In Big West Conference women’s tennis:
UC Santa Barbara 7, Cal State Fullerton 2--The No. 1 doubles team of Tracie Johnstone and Debbie Golberger paced Santa Barbara with a 6-1, 1-6, 6-1 victory over Kelli Moore and Roseann Alva at Fresno. Santa Barbara (17-5 overall) extended its undefeated streak in conference play to seven.
